N2 - SO2/H2O pressure broadening and frequency shifting coefficients, γ0 and δ0, are reported for 23 unblended absorption lines in the infrared vibration- rotation band v2 of H2O between 1400 and 1800cm-l. The data were obtained from FTIR spectra recorded with a resolution of 0.03cm-1. Values for γ0 and δ0 are found to he between 0·6 and 0·1 cm-1 atm-1 and +0·10 and –0·13 cm-1 atm-1, respectively.
